The MacBook Pro excels in battery life and display technology, while the Dell XPS 15 offers more upgradeability and a wider range of configuration options.
Attribute | Apple MacBook Pro 14-inch (M4 chip) | Dell XPS 15 (2025 model) |
---|---|---|
Processor (CPU) | Apple M4 (10-core), configurable to M4 Pro (up to 14-core) or M4 Max (up to 16-core) | Up to Intel Core i9-13900H (13th gen H-series). Some models may feature Intel Core Ultra processors. |
Graphics (GPU) | Integrated Apple M4 (10-core), configurable to M4 Pro (up to 20-core) or M4 Max (up to 40-core) | Options range from integrated Intel Iris Xe to NVIDIA GeForce RTX 4050, 4060, or 4070 |
RAM (Max) | Up to 128GB (M4 Max with 16-core CPU) | 64GB |
Storage (Max) | Up to 8TB SSD (M4 Max) | Up to 2TB SSD |
Display Technology | Mini-LED backlit Liquid Retina XDR display | IPS or OLED |
Battery Life (Typical) | Up to 24 hours claimed | Around 7-8 hours of light use |
Weight | 3.4 pounds (1.55 kg) for M4 | Around 1.9 kg (4.2 lbs) |
Operating System | macOS | Windows 11 Pro |
